What is WAF?
The Wisconsin Architects Foundation (WAF) is a non-profit organization that is dedicated to enhancing public awareness of architecture and strengthening the profession through education and knowledge sharing. WAF is committed to building a better Wisconsin and advancing the profession of architecture by awarding scholarships to Wisconsin architecture students and grants for educational programs and research initiatives.
